首页> 外国专利> SYSTEM AND METHOD FOR EVENT-DRIVEN SCHEDULING OF COMPUTING JOBS ON A MULTI-THREADED MACHINE USING DELAY-COSTS

SYSTEM AND METHOD FOR EVENT-DRIVEN SCHEDULING OF COMPUTING JOBS ON A MULTI-THREADED MACHINE USING DELAY-COSTS

机译:延迟成本在多线程机器上计算作业的事件驱动调度的系统和方法

摘要

A computer system includes N multi-threaded processors and an operating system. The N multi-threaded processors each have O hardware threads forming a pool of P hardware threads, where N, O, and P are positive integers and P is equal to N times O. The operating system includes a scheduler which receives events for one or more computing jobs. The scheduler receives one of the events and allocates R hardware threads of the pool of P hardware threads to one of the computing jobs by optimizing a sum of priorities of the computing jobs, where each priority is based in part on the number of logical processors requested by a corresponding computing job and R is an integer that is greater than or equal to 0.
机译:一个计算机系统包括N个多线程处理器和一个操作系统。 N个多线程处理器每个都有O个硬件线程,这些硬件线程构成了P个硬件线程池,其中N,O和P是正整数,P等于N乘以O。操作系统包括一个调度程序,该调度程序接收一个或多个事件的事件。更多的计算机工作。调度程序接收事件之一,并通过优化计算作业的优先级之和,将P个硬件线程池中的R个硬件线程分配给其中一个计算作业,其中每个优先级部分基于请求的逻辑处理器的数量通过一个相应的计算作业,R是一个大于或等于0的整数。

著录项

  • 公开/公告号US2009070762A1

    专利类型

  • 公开/公告日2009-03-12

    原文格式PDF

  • 申请/专利权人 PETER A. FRANASZEK;DAN E. POFF;

    申请/专利号US20070850914

  • 发明设计人 PETER A. FRANASZEK;DAN E. POFF;

    申请日2007-09-06

  • 分类号G06F9/46;

  • 国家 US

  • 入库时间 2022-08-21 19:35:36

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号